говорящий URL в TYPO3 9.5 всегда показывает домашнюю страницу - PullRequest
0 голосов
/ 06 мая 2019

моя проблема:

  • Я определил сайт с одним языком (немецкий).
  • я установил htaccess из TYPO3 без изменений.
  • нормальные перенаправления и mod_rewrites работают
  • все страницы отображаются правильно, когда я вызываю их через index.php? Id =

Но когда я звоню им со слизнями, я в каждом случае получаю домашнюю страницу.

Такая же установка работает очень хорошо на моей локальной разработке, но не на промежуточном сервере.

my config.yaml:

rootPageId: 39
base: 'https://test.mydomain.de'
baseVariants: {  }
languages:
  -
    title: German
    enabled: true
    languageId: '0'
    base: /
    typo3Language: de
    locale: de_DE.UTF-8
    iso-639-1: de
    navigationTitle: German
    hreflang: de-DE
    direction: ltr
    flag: de

Есть идеи? Спасибо!

1 Ответ

0 голосов
/ 09 мая 2019

Мы нашли причину и исправление.

Мы добавили это в конфигурацию внешнего прокси:

RequestHeader set X-Forwarded-Proto "https"

и в installtool мы добавили:

[SYS][reverseProxyIP] = 1.2.3.4, ... (all IPs of the proxy)

После обоих изменений конфигурации все заработало.

...